WebApr 7, 2024 · Tudor spin portrayed the events of August 1588 as a glorious English victory but bad weather and bad tactics had more to do with the Spanish fleet's failure than Elizabethan derring-do (Photo by Ann Ronan Pictures/Print Collector/Getty Images) WebIn 1588, Spain’s King Philip II ordered a naval invasion of England. Philip’s Spanish Armada of 124 ships, 27,000 men, and 1,100 guns departed from Lisbon on May 30, 1588. England meanwhile, led by Queen Elizabeth I, readied a counterforce of 197 vessels, 16,000 men, and 2,000 guns. WebJul 28, 2024 · In May 1588, he ordered Medina Sidonia to launch the fleet, despite preparations still not being complete. Many galleons therefore lacked necessary provisions such as experienced gunners and high-quality cannon shot. Although a magnificent sight to behold, the Armada had severe faults in its weaponry when it set sail.
